Heres the thing:

1) Time limits - any spammer/scammer will just wait out a time limit so all it does is slow the activity on the section down.

2) Post limits - any spammer/scammer will just post outside of the section. "Nice shot" on a few photo threads and they can quickly bump up their post count easily. So the protection only serves to increase the amount of spam.


Having a limit on posting links is the same, all it does is prevent legitimate uses whilst at the same time not actually preventing spammers. Furthermore preventing links might well serve to hide many spammers and as such the auto anti-spam systems might take a lot longer to pick up on potential spam (it does block spam, you guys just never see it ;)).

Also we have a single tool we can use (as mods) to ban a profile and remove all that profiles posts on the site with a few clicks. But it only works on profiles with under 50 posts. Now we are fast enough that most spam never gets to 50 posts and thus removing it is quite simple. If we imposed a post limit we'd have a lot more work to fully remove spammers from the site itself.

Sadly most blocks or preventions don't actually deal with the problem itself, they just apply a random limitation that inhibits legitimate users and offers no actual protection; whilst some (eg the post limit) simply increases the amount of potential spam bloat.

Sadly spam comes in waves - each time forums gain a new way to block it the scammers/spammers think of new ways to crack it.

Most regular spammers don't really care where their posts end up, just so long as they end up on the site and a couple will sometimes hit the right spot. That said that level of spam is easy to identify anywhere on the site and is removed.

Scammers out to take advantage of buy and sell would easily wait out time limits or post count restrictions to get past them and because they'd likely be more "hands on" chances are they'd be able to hide better than most. Even Ebay and other commercial website have problems with this kind of scamming activity and they've far more resources that they can use to help validate people. As a forum we treat Buy and Sell very much like a "wants" noticeboard. We provide the board and remove any blatant spam, whilst also notifying members that any trades they do are at their own risk. If we wanted to do differently we'd have to dedicated far more resources to the section itself and change it into a more active trading resource (which likely would cost and thus would come with attached fees for users).
